projects
/
livewp
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
added message window
[livewp]
/
applet
/
src
/
livewp-settings.c
diff --git
a/applet/src/livewp-settings.c
b/applet/src/livewp-settings.c
index
7caefd1
..
047c434
100644
(file)
--- a/
applet/src/livewp-settings.c
+++ b/
applet/src/livewp-settings.c
@@
-485,6
+485,7
@@
void
lw_main_settings(Animation_WallpaperPrivate *priv, gpointer data){
gint result;
GtkWidget *window = NULL;
lw_main_settings(Animation_WallpaperPrivate *priv, gpointer data){
gint result;
GtkWidget *window = NULL;
+ GtkWidget *banner = NULL;
GtkWidget *area_hbox;
GtkWidget *one_in_all_view_button;
gboolean one_in_all_view;
GtkWidget *area_hbox;
GtkWidget *one_in_all_view_button;
gboolean one_in_all_view;
@@
-546,11
+547,20
@@
lw_main_settings(Animation_WallpaperPrivate *priv, gpointer data){
if (hildon_check_button_get_active (HILDON_CHECK_BUTTON(one_in_all_view_button)) != one_in_all_view){
save_one_in_all_views_to_config(hildon_check_button_get_active (HILDON_CHECK_BUTTON(one_in_all_view_button)));
fprintf(stderr,"CHECK!!!!!!!!!!!!!!\n");
if (hildon_check_button_get_active (HILDON_CHECK_BUTTON(one_in_all_view_button)) != one_in_all_view){
save_one_in_all_views_to_config(hildon_check_button_get_active (HILDON_CHECK_BUTTON(one_in_all_view_button)));
fprintf(stderr,"CHECK!!!!!!!!!!!!!!\n");
+ banner = hildon_banner_show_information (window, NULL, _("Livewallpaper is reloading..."));
+ hildon_banner_set_timeout(banner, 3000);
+ gtk_widget_show(banner);
+ gtk_main_iteration_do(FALSE);
stop_applet(1);
stop_applet(2);
stop_applet(3);
stop_applet(4);
stop_applet(1);
stop_applet(2);
stop_applet(3);
stop_applet(4);
- sleep(7);
+ sleep(1);
+ gtk_main_iteration_do(FALSE);
+ sleep(1);
+ gtk_main_iteration_do(FALSE);
+ sleep(1);
+ gtk_main_iteration_do(FALSE);
start_applet(1);
start_applet(2);
start_applet(3);
start_applet(1);
start_applet(2);
start_applet(3);